AFFILIATION:
The Department of Criminology is looking for University-College Professor for a full-time permanent
position commencing January 1, 2006. The successful candidate will teach upper and lower level courses in
criminological theory and research methods. Applicants must be comfortable using a wide range of
information technologies. Candidates must demonstrate commitment to teaching, learning, and student
success through scholarship and institutional service. Successful candidates will participate in a wide range
of activities outside the classroom, including student support, institutional Faculty, and department
committee meetings and other initiatives, and professional activities in keeping with their disciplines in and
outside the institution. Successful applicants may also be required to teach courses at regional campuses in
Duncan and Powell River. Please send curriculum vitae, a statement of research interests, recent student
evaluations and three letters of reference.
